Slide Seal Replacement

Anyone have I any ideas how I repair this slide seal?

The white plastic insert pulls out of the trim channel and then you remove the screws and the trim channel and seal rubber comes off. You buy new seal rubber and replace it.

You can also buy new trim insert and replace that too.
